From 6c928bda0b50e51929553b28fb7b4ad739ebaec8 Mon Sep 17 00:00:00 2001 From: Zhiwei Liang Date: Wed, 11 Feb 2026 02:00:45 +0000 Subject: [PATCH] Remove explicit `libexpat-dev`, `libfontconfig1-dev`, `libpng-dev`, and `zlib1g-dev` installations in Debian build environments --- native_bootstrap.sh | 4 ---- podman/redox-base-containerfile | 4 ---- 2 files changed, 8 deletions(-) diff --git a/native_bootstrap.sh b/native_bootstrap.sh index bc1c67a2..ec7f67e7 100755 --- a/native_bootstrap.sh +++ b/native_bootstrap.sh @@ -420,8 +420,6 @@ ubuntu() help2man \ intltool \ libc6-dev-i386 \ - libexpat-dev \ - libfontconfig1-dev \ libfuse3-dev \ libgdk-pixbuf2.0-bin \ libglib2.0-dev-bin \ @@ -430,7 +428,6 @@ ubuntu() libjpeg-dev \ libmpfr-dev \ libparse-yapp-perl \ - libpng-dev \ libsdl1.2-dev \ libsdl2-ttf-dev \ llvm \ @@ -466,7 +463,6 @@ ubuntu() xutils-dev \ xxd \ zip \ - zlib1g-dev \ zstd" # Not availible for at least ARM hosts case "$host_arch" in diff --git a/podman/redox-base-containerfile b/podman/redox-base-containerfile index e12c485c..8c963dca 100644 --- a/podman/redox-base-containerfile +++ b/podman/redox-base-containerfile @@ -35,15 +35,12 @@ RUN apt-get update \ itstool \ libaudiofile-dev \ libdbus-glib-1-dev-bin \ - libexpat-dev \ - libfontconfig1-dev \ libfuse3-dev \ libgdk-pixbuf2.0-bin \ libglib2.0-dev-bin \ libhtml-parser-perl \ libjpeg-dev \ libparse-yapp-perl \ - libpng-dev \ librsvg2-common \ libsdl1.2-dev \ libsdl2-ttf-dev \ @@ -82,7 +79,6 @@ RUN apt-get update \ xutils-dev \ xxd \ zip \ - zlib1g-dev \ zstd \ && if [ "$(uname -m)" = "x86_64" ]; then \ apt-get install -y --no-install-recommends \